Giorgia Manu is an Associate at ENS in Ghana.
She advises clients on legal matters relating to mining, project finance, project development, banking and corporate finance, and energy.
She has experience advising both local and international financiers on a wide range of domestic and cross-border financing transactions, including property finance, project finance, development finance, export credit-backed financing and trade finance. She also regularly advises clients in the capital markets sector in relation to both sovereign and corporate bonds, and derivatives. Additionally, she frequently assists with tax advisory matters, ranging from tax implications on proposed transactions to tax waiver applications.
Her experience in the energy sector includes advising on thermal, hydro and renewable energy deals, as well as advising on transactions in both the downstream and upstream sectors.
